The Freshwater Fishes of Europe is a comprehensive historical account of the genera, species, structure, habits, and distribution of freshwater fishes in Europe. Written by Harry Govier Seeley and originally published in 1886, this book provides an in-depth exploration of the various types of freshwater fish found in Europe, including their physical characteristics, behavior, and habitat. The author also examines the history of freshwater fish in Europe, tracing their evolution and migration patterns over time.
